TranscriptFetch is one API for getting text out of video and web content.

Send a URL from YouTube, TikTok, Instagram, X or Facebook and get back clean, timestamped text. Send any web page and get clean Markdown. One endpoint, one response shape, one API key.

The part that actually matters

Most short-form video has no caption track to download. TikTok's auto-captions are opt-in per upload, Instagram never publishes a downloadable track, and a large share of captions on both platforms are burned into the video frames where no parser can read them.

When there is no caption track, TranscriptFetch transcribes the audio instead. Same endpoint, same response, so your code never branches on which method produced the text.

What you get back

  • A joined text field for feeding a model or a search index
  • A segments array with per-cue start times and durations, so subtitles and jump-to-moment links are a formatting step rather than another integration
  • Consistent output whether the text came from captions or speech recognition

Built for pipelines and agents

  • MCP server so Claude, Cursor and other MCP clients can fetch transcripts as a tool mid-conversation
  • Python and JavaScript SDKs
  • Batch endpoint for up to 50 videos in a single call
  • Channel, playlist and keyword-search endpoints for ingesting at scale

Pricing

100 free credits on signup, no card required. One credit per successful response. Failed, blocked and empty results are never charged, which matters on short-form video where a meaningful share of any batch is music with no speech in it.

TranscriptFetch's answer:

Next.js with TypeScript and Tailwind on the front end and API layer, Clerk for auth with SHA-256 hashed API keys, Neon Postgres with Drizzle ORM, Redis for caching, and Stripe for billing. The extraction layer is a Python and FastAPI service. Speech-to-text uses Whisper-class models. The MCP server is published in the official Model Context Protocol registry with a DNS-verified namespace.

TranscriptFetch's answer:

It started with discovering there is no good way to get the text of a video. YouTubeโ€™s official Data API will confirm a caption track exists and then refuse to hand it over, because captions.download requires the video ownerโ€™s OAuth token. The popular open-source libraries work until you deploy them, at which point platforms start refusing datacenter IPs. And YouTube is the easy case: TikTok and Instagram publish no caption file at all. Every workaround solved one platform, worked locally, and broke in production. TranscriptFetch is the version that handles the failure cases as first-class behaviour rather than edge cases.
